  Published: 2011-05-28, review by: techradar.com

  • Premium build, Fast operation, Pin-sharp screen, Accurate keyboard, Slick 3D animations
  • Awful battery life, Still poor in direct light, Video player erratic, Power button slightly lost, Camera needs to be faster
  • Definitely HTC's finest Android phone to date that shows the Taiwanese firm still has what it takes to cut it at the sharp end...

  Published: 2011-05-26, review by: CNET.co.uk

  • Huge, bright screen; insanely customisable; fast; beautiful selection of widgets; innovative lock screen
  • Heavy; widgets sometimes fail to update automatically; speedy, rather than smooth, user interface
  • The HTC Sensation looks unassuming, but its hefty aluminium case, hugely powerful processor and fabulously whizzy, customisable software make it feel like a giant among smart phones....
